Output 908ea64fc38cccccdf6388a42a2848be7fc4ab665379c07b98533b288b065f36:12

value
109570
script pubkey
OP_HASH160 OP_PUSHBYTES_20 42a3854aaa2d753690ad5044c2925db62078f49e OP_EQUAL
address
37mNQpWWVwue8SPxoWihZoMAU2WNadMV8E
transaction
908ea64fc38cccccdf6388a42a2848be7fc4ab665379c07b98533b288b065f36
spent
true